Jerome Charyn lives in France most of the time now. So I wonder why you didn't find French references, as most of his novels were translated there.

He participated also to some original comic scripts in France, and more recently was host to a documentary done by the Belgian TV celebrating the 100th anniversary of the foundation of Comics (-1996- wherein he explores Brussels' street murals with huge fresques reproducing the best known Belgo-French characters, an hotel totally decorated with comics themes... etc) His off-beat (and very good)Isaak Sidel's series(first novel:1976) was published by Serie Noire and several other publishing houses there.

I think he is a little bit forgotten in his own country now.

But he is definitely worth the search...
